The Atlanta Wednesday's Child program is part of a unique public-private partnership between the Freddie Mac Foundation, WAGA Fox 5 Atlanta, and the Georgia Department of Human Resources (DHR).

Air Days and Times
Wednesday's Child airs in Atlanta on WAGA Fox 5 with news anchor Amanda Davis:

Wednesdays on the 6:00 PM News
Sundays during the 10:00 PM News
